    Regulator and warning-list notes

    Swiss Investment Solution has been flagged as a fake broker/platform by IOSCO I-SCAN (Germany – Bundesanstalt für Finanzdienstleistungsaufsicht). reported 2023-12-19. Jurisdiction: Germany. It appears on an official regulator or fraud-warning list, which is a strong indicator of a scam operation. Treat any contact from this entity with caution. Reference: https://www.iosco.org/i-scan/
